Q » Are there any contract catering providers for wedding venues in London?

A » Yes, there are indeed several reputable contract catering providers operating in London that specialize in or offer services suitable for wedding venues. Contract catering in this context refers to a professional catering company that partners with a venue to provide all food, beverage, and often service staff, rather than the venue handling it in-house. This model is particularly advantageous for wedding venues that want to offer bespoke menus and seamless hospitality without maintaining their own kitchen brigade. In London, a city renowned for its culinary diversity and high standards, venues such as historic livery halls, modern hotels, and exclusive-use mansions frequently engage contract caterers to ensure wedding receptions meet exacting expectations. Prominent providers include Absolute Taste, which has a strong reputation for luxury weddings and can tailor menus from canapés to multi-course dinners, often working with venues like the Royal Hospital Chelsea or Greenwich’s Old Royal Naval College. Another key player is Rhubarb, known for creating elegant, seasonal menus using British produce and offering full event design services, making them a popular choice for venues such as the Natural History Museum or the South Place Hotel. For couples seeking flexibility, Blue Strawberry provides a dedicated wedding team and collaborates with venues across London, including Kew Gardens and the Wallace Collection, offering tasting sessions and customized packages that accommodate dietary restrictions and cultural preferences. Additionally, CH&CO, a larger contract caterer, serves prestigious venues like the Tower of London and the Science Museum, providing scalable options from intimate gatherings to grand celebrations, with an emphasis on sustainability and local sourcing. When selecting a contract catering provider, it is crucial to consider several factors: first, ensure the provider is approved or recommended by your chosen venue, as many have exclusive partnerships; second, evaluate the depth of menu customization, including kosher, halal, or allergy-friendly options; third, assess their experience with events of your scale and style, whether classic, contemporary, or fusion; and fourth, review their pricing structure, which typically includes a per-person cost plus service charge, with potential extras for staffing, linens, or specialty beverages. London venues often include catering in their base hire fee or offer a list of preferred suppliers, so verifying compatibility early is essential. Many contract caterers also provide added value through coordination with wedding planners, florists, and entertainment teams, streamlining logistics. Ultimately, the presence of these specialized providers ensures that couples planning a wedding in London can access world-class culinary experiences tailored to their vision, with the reliability and professionalism that contract catering brings to both intimate and large-scale receptions. It is advisable to request tastings and references from recent weddings at similar venues to confirm that the caterer can deliver both quality and consistency on the day.
